Transaction 64308031121844c31a725e44d5320150e3124d5b9d41c87e5756bf35e2e9b0aa
1 Input
1 Output
-
64308031121844c31a725e44d5320150e3124d5b9d41c87e5756bf35e2e9b0aa:0
- value
- 6071
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 a5da1492149db98aa9798855af7fb5b4542194f3072ea6360207d01c1f2b08d8
- address
- bc1p5hdpfys5nkuc42te3p267la4k32zr98nquh2vdszqlgpc8etprvqa62ww8